Botanical Soap: A Refreshing Guide

Looking for a mild alternative to traditional soaps? Plant-based soaps are gaining in popularity as individuals seek a natural ways to skincare. These bars are typically crafted with authentic plant infusions – like calendula – and essential oils, offering a unique cleansing experience. Beyond their lovely scents, plant-based soaps can help to hydrate the skin, lessening irritation and promoting a clear complexion. They're a fantastic option for those with delicate skin or anyone who prefers a eco-conscious approach to self-care hygiene.

Best Botanical Cleansers to Lustrous Mane

Finding the right cleanser can truly transform your locks health. Several fantastic herbal soaps provide incredible benefits. Consider lavender soap for head stimulation and mane growth, or aloe vera soap to soothe a itchy scalp. Peppermint soap can encourage circulation, while jojoba oil-infused soaps aid in conditioning and lessening breakage . Always read ingredient compositions to ensure they're absent of harsh chemicals and fitting for your individual hair type.

Natural Soap Benefits: More Than Just Clean

Opting for botanical soap offers so much more beyond just washing your complexion. Such soaps are bursting with natural ingredients like chamomile and aloe, which may deliver remarkable benefits. Unlike traditional soaps often filled with harsh chemicals, natural options are gentle and hydrating for your outer layer.

  • Calms irritated skin
  • Delivers plant-based moisture
  • Supports reduce redness
  • May encourage general skin wellbeing

Furthermore, various natural soaps are aromatic with essential aromatic oils, offering a soothing cleansing ritual. Thus, explore trying them out to botanical soap – your skin will be grateful.

Economical Natural Soap: A Cost + Directory

Finding truly fragrant and nourishing herbal soap doesn’t need to break the wallet. While luxury versions can carry a hefty cost, there’s a growing market for fairly affordable options. Expect to pay anywhere from around $5 to $15 for a individual bar, depending on the materials, size, and manufacturer. In the end, consider the level of the natural fats, fragrance oils, and total formulation – it’s a mix of value and what your saabun own skin requires. Don't just look at the sticker price; evaluate the overall benefits and the soap provides to truly determine the greatest value.

DIY Herbal Soap intended for Hair : Guides & Tips

Want to improve your hair's condition ? Creating your very own DIY herbal soap can be a fantastic way to do it! This article explores easy recipes and useful tips for crafting hair-loving soap. Skip store-bought options – with a little effort , you can formulate a soap tailored to your hair's specific needs.

Here are a few options to get you going :

  • Rosemary Leaf Soap: Stimulates scalp health. Combine rosemary infusion with a mild olive oil base.
  • French Lavender Soap: Calms the scalp and adds a delicate fragrance. Incorporate lavender essential oil into a cocoa butter base.
  • German Chamomile Soap: Aids with reducing redness. Infuse chamomile extract with a foundation of sweet almond oil .

Remember to always do a allergy test before using any new soap on your entire scalp. Furthermore , investigate proper soap formulation techniques to ensure your soap is safe and effective . Enjoy the process of creating your very own scalp care solution!
